If you happen to see a copy of this weekend’s edition of USA Today, look for this full-page advertisement that was published by Athletes In Action – the sports ministry of Campus Crusade for Christ:

Beyond the Ultimate
The ad features both head coaches and points readers to a special Web site, www.BeyondTheUltimate.org. The Web site features articles and streaming video from players and coaches who share their stories and talk about their faith in Jesus Christ. Additional articles and a clear presentation of the gospel create multiple opportunities for site visitors to learn how they can begin a relationship with God and receive God’s love and forgiveness.

David & Toby mowing in December!
Does this look like something you’d do in December or January?  . . . Only in Florida!  The grass grows pretty much year-round here.  Afternoon temperatures have been averaging in the uppper 70’s for most of the “winter” so far.  

Toby loves the lawn mower.  This photo is not staged.  He would mow the grass all by himself if he could.  Hopefully this trend will continue well throughout his teen years!  🙂
